The case is impressive!! Why wouldn’t Hidradenitis suppurativa (aka Acne inversa) be a differential? This disease, while predominantly affecting the skin and subcutaneous tissue, has a predilection site at the intergluteal cleft (rima ani). I guess there was histology taken in your case, and it proved to be gout?
